1) Improper access control (CVE-ID: CVE-2016-5118)
The vulnerability allows a remote non-authenticated attacker to execute arbitrary code.
The OpenBlob function in blob.c in GraphicsMagick before 1.3.24 and ImageMagick all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via a | (pipe) character at the start of a filename.
